Brief Explanations:
Brakes work by creating friction between brake - pads and rotors or drums. This friction converts the kinetic energy of the moving vehicle into heat, slowing down or stopping the vehicle. Transmission transfers power, suspension provides a smooth ride, and driveline transmits power from the engine to the wheels.
